Default Options for dual axles? Dual wheels? In 1:6 scale

I'm building a 1:6-ish scale tractor trailer... what companies make an axle set up that I could use to have two axles in the back? I don't NEED them to both be powered, but it would be nice if possible... I'd use it mostly for parking lot driving, but in the long term scheme of things (converting it to a mudder, or putting a trailer that it would pull something) having both axles drive would be really nice.

At this point I don't plan to make the front axle a drive axle, and I'm OK with wheels that don't look exactly like realistic tractor trailer wheels. But ARE there some options out there in 1:6 scale that look realistic? Or are there some options out there in 1:6 scale that are good choices for narrow wheels to run dual on an axle?

The new Axial Wraith axles come with a new diff cover that has a spot for another pinion to be added to make them a pass-thru axle. They'd probably work well for a 1/6 scale semi.

From there I'd look around a bit to see what tires look similar to what you're wanting or at least are the size you want. There's plenty of good manufacturers however RC4WD makes some great looking "utility" tires.

I'd probably talk to Duuuuuuude about making some custom wheels as well to fit your dually needs. He's affordable with his stuff and can make you whatever you want within reason.
